About This Book

Rebecca Macfie's first-hand accounts of the Christchurch earthquakes in the New Zealand Listener provided an often searing account of the disaster. They were powerful and immediate because Macfie herself lived there, personally affected by the devastation.

As Macfie explains in 'Hope and despair', the first chapter of this BWB Text, her own house was badly damaged and she and her family were forced to move out. But other families faced injury and even death. Written over a period of two years, Macfie's Report from Christchurch traces the city's struggle to recover from the disaster and plan for the future.
